From the jacket blurb and the First Impression I was hoping for a dark, suspenseful novel. The plot was decent but I found it a little simple. Nothing was left for the reader to work out or wonder about; I found myself presented with too much information and so I could see what was coming up ahead too easily. Rebecca was a likeable enough protagonist but some of her actions seemed too contrived to fit the plot rather than coming naturally from her character.

This was a general problem with most of the characters - they felt unnatural, apart from Jenny, Rebecca's maid (although the way she progresses from illiterate to a fluent reader and writer in a few weeks had me wondering if she was some sort of genius!). I also have a bugbear about overuse of exclamation marks which was sorely tested throughout.

In summary, readable for the story but the writing didn't do it for me.
